Transaction 304f942c90ba0d4ad5770ee87f89373b7cbf7a251ac4e52a786c938784fd57ae
2 Input
1 Outputs
- 304f942c90ba0d4ad5770ee87f89373b7cbf7a251ac4e52a786c938784fd57ae:0
value 13530858
address 1GkcPSZRLMLV2VfXRVtFTLsBbq7DmRyQFu